We'll admit it—fashion can get a little weird from time to time. And for some reason all of the industry's most bizarre tastes seem to come to a head during Men's Fashion Week, as designers push the constraints of what has traditionally been a platform with a very narrow window for creativity. Sometimes the results are pretty cool, and other times—well, not so much. Take a peek at some of the most, um, interesting looks from Men's Fashion Week so far.—Jihan Forbes

Versace Fall 2013
For the gentleman who cannot live without a pair of lacy biker shorts, Donatella Versace offers a sportier version of Marc Jacobs' Comme des Garçons Met Gala frock. Ms. Versace says, "You're welcome."


Sibling Fall 2013
This poor fellow can't even use his hands or peripheral vision with all those oversized accessories. Someone put him out of his misery!


Vivienne Westwood Fall 2013
It's a poncho! It's a windbreaker! It's a—um, we're not sure exactly what to call this look, but we can't lie—we are kind of into the see-through bill on the hood of this contraption. Its functionality is a great contrast to? whatever else is going on here.


Moncler Gamme Bleu Fall 2013
You can't hate a man brave enough to rock plaid-on-plaid. Especially when he is brandishing a fencing sword to guard the passport and AMEX card nestled safely in his rabbit fur-embellished fanny pack.


JW Anderson Fall 2013
J.W. Anderson has created a perfect strapless, neutral-toned look that both Kim and Kanye can wear.

Meadham Kirchhoff Fall 2013
Meadham Kirchhoff styled his male models with enviable, Alice in Wonderland-esque flowy locks for his Fall 2013 men's show. This guy's hair looks a lot nicer than ours did at our high school prom. We don't know how to feel about that.


Umit Benan Fall 2013
Need a terrifying-but-stylish shade to haunt your dreams? Look no further than Umit Benan's masked dandy. He will no doubt be making it hard for us to sleep tonight.
